Abstract
The failure mechanism for a head-disc interface has been studied using in situ multi-instrumentation. Combined with ex situ atomic force microscopy observations, the sequence of events for the failure of a head-disc interface is proposed as depletion of the lubricant on laser bumps, uniform wear of the carbon coating on laser bumps, failure of the carbon coating on laser bumps and abrasive wear of the underlying substrate.
